This test must have been a very sensitive test if it detected alcohol when you don't drink alcohol.
ETG tests can detect alcohol if you use products with alcohol in them, like cough medicine, mouthwash, etc. etc on a regular basis. But a normal urine test would not detect those things.

Why would he stop treating you because alcohol is found in your urine? .
Due to increased use and abuse, pain doctors are required to release patients from treatment if they don't meet certain criteria.
